The hydrolysis of N-acetylbenzotriazole is catalyzed by acetate and imidazole by two different modes as shown by the proton inventory technique.Acetate acts as a general base catalyst to abstract a proton from the attacking water molecule.The unexpected upward curvature in the proton inventory plot can be attributed to a reactant-state isotopic fractionation factor contribution from acetate ion.The proton inventory for imidazole catalysis exhibits downward curvature and is shown to be consistent with a nucleophilic catalyses role for imidazole.The intermediate, 1-acetylimidazole, then undergoes rate-determining water-catalyzed hydrolysis via the expected mechanism.
